Output 56993faeccbf261171364d070204e865597abfed880d8d25fd6a479ce5024f8b:1

value
377886629
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5561020c379bd4297704934671ee3d5b5f2211fb OP_EQUALVERIFY OP_CHECKSIG
address
18nSeYHvprx5GRjLh8x9WjcCzBBdxpNdbT
transaction
56993faeccbf261171364d070204e865597abfed880d8d25fd6a479ce5024f8b
spent
true